Tyson Fury Tears Apart Deontay Wilder's "Biggest Career Wins"

Tyson Fury has reviewed Deontay Wilder’s last six fights and tore apart his biggest career wins. “His last six fights are the only fights that really count," he told BT Sport. “[Bermane] Stiverne, a small heavyweight who was old and finished. Johann Duhaupas, a Frenchman that has no ability but tries hard. Wilder didn’t hurt him once in the fight. Eric Molina, a school teacher who got lucky - took him nine rounds to get rid of him. Artur Szpilka, who’s lost all his fights by knockout even up until today; a bit of movement and he gave him problems. Gerald Washington, a football player with a bit of a jab; he gave him problems for five rounds until he landed - not a boxer though. "Then there was [Luis] Ortiz who forgetting his age, was a good man, but we know father time catches up with everybody." Fury himself has not faced a real test since beating Wladimir Klitschko back in 2015. The 'Gyspy King' will become the 40th man to take on Wilder when the pair meets in Las Vegas on December 1.
